Job summary

The Clinical Care Program is currently seeking a full-time, permanent Occupational Therapist to work in the Psychosis Recovery and Treatment Unit 5 (PRT 5). Reporting to the Unit Manager, you will be a member of an interprofessional team. What you’ll do

The Occupational Therapist will work as part of an interprofessional team to provide clinical care within the Psychosis Recovery and Treatment Unit. Responsibilities include facilitating group sessions and engaging with clients, families, and community care providers to support recovery.

Requirements

Candidates must hold a Master's degree in Occupational Therapy and be registered with the College of Occupational Therapists of Ontario (COTO). A minimum of three years of experience working with individuals with serious mental illness is required.
